Principal Financial Group Inc. decreased its stake in Parsons Corporation (NYSE:PSN - Free Report) by 13.6%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 728,786 shares of the company's stock after selling 115,077 shares during the period. Principal Financial Group Inc. owned approximately 0.68% of Parsons worth $45,039,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

About Parsons

(Free Report)

Parsons Corporation NYSE: PSN is a technology-driven engineering, construction, technical and professional services firm. The company delivers end-to-end solutions that span feasibility studies, design and engineering, construction management, system integration and ongoing operations support. Parsons serves both government and commercial clients and focuses on critical infrastructure, defense, security, intelligence and environmental programs.

Core services include program and construction management for transportation systems, water and environmental infrastructure, cybersecurity and advanced systems integration.
